Página 1 de 1
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 11:13
por Zeca Roque
Olá a todos!!!
Postei algo sobre o processador i5. Depois de muito pesquisar cheguei a conclusão que o CLIPPER tem problemas para rodar em processadores moderno como por exemplo o i5. Gostaria da opinião dos senhores porque acho que o CLIPPER não suporta a velocidade destes processadores. Li algo a respeito de redutores de velocidade; algum .OBJ que adequa o CLIPPER a velocidade destes processadores. Estou dizendo isto porque quando vou indexar arquivos (NSX), a coisa vai numa velocidade que parece que não dá tempo do CLIPPER pensar. A mesma coisa acontece quando vou abrir arquivo com indice muito grande. Por exemplo, tenho um arquivo chamado ROMANEIO.DBF que tem uma BAG chamada ROMANEIO.NSX que dentro tem 13 TAG´s, que o CLIPPER não consegue abrir por causa da velocidade em que o programa funciona.
Alguém já passou por isso e poderia me dar uma idéia e também falar sobre os OBJs que corrige este problema?
Grato
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 12:44
por Pablo César
Não tive a experiência ainda de usar um I5. Mas e a quanto você fazer um upgrade de Clipper para Harbour ? Pensou na possibilidade ? Experimenta mudar o rdd para CDX. Eu ouvi não muito bem dessa rdd, talvez para nível de experiência, seja válido tentar. Depois se passar para Harbour, vai ser uma mão na roda.
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 16:21
por Zeca Roque
Boa tarde PABLO!!!
Já pensei em mudar tudo para [x}Harbour porém tenho vários entraves que não consegui contornar. Por exemplo:
No meu sistema uso CLIPPER 5.2, BLINKER 7.0, VISUAL LIB , PAGESCRIPT e NSX. O maior obstáculo parece ser o PAGESCRIPT cuja versão é para 16 bits e ainda não consegui encontrar PSCRIPT32. O VISUAL LIB parece que tem uma versão para 32 bits(vi qualquer coisa pela internet afora). Quanto ao NSX não dificil mudar o RDD.
Além do mais tenho que fazer umas modificações nos FONTES que eu não entendi muito bem.
Voce tem um guia para mudança para que eu possa dar uma olhada?
Grato
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 16:41
por Pablo César
Já pensei em mudar tudo para [x}Harbour
xHarbour não, Harbour sim !
Não tenho experiência com VISUAL LIB nem PAGESCRIPT, mas se consiguir essas libs para Harbour: então ótimo.
Além do mais tenho que fazer umas modificações nos FONTES
Lamentavelmente sempre é assim, um sistema que rotula-se bom, está constantemente passando por mudanças.
Voce tem um guia para mudança para que eu possa dar uma olhada?
Guia passo a passo, não existe. O que eu sempre indico é o HMG 3.0.35 que tem uma IDE que facilita e muito nas compilações. Ao menos pra sempre foi bom. Evidentemente que sempre haverá um erro ou outro para adaptar o código em Clipper para Harbour, mas para isso existe o fórum e a boa vontade dos colegas em poder ajudar.
Quando você estiver a fim a converter de forma prática e mais rápida, leia com atenção este tópico:
https://pctoledo.org/forum/viewto ... 58&start=0. Essa é a minha opinião, tem colegas que preferem apenas o Harbour para compilação em modo console, mas eu tenho uma opinião formada que custou-me 5 aninhos de perder tempo com Harbour e xHarbour. Quiser ler a opinião sobre isso:
https://pctoledo.org/forum/viewto ... 054#p75064
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 19:24
por Zeca Roque
Agradeço as explicações e somente ficou uma dúvida:
porque HARBOUR e não XHARBOUR ?
Grato
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 19:32
por Pablo César
Harbour está mais evoluído que o xHarbour, ficou no tempo foi abandonado A única vantagem do xHarbour é o acesso SQL de forma nativa. Já o Harbour precisa de biblioteca para atender a essa rdd.
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 20:00
por sygecom
Pablo César escreveu:Harbour está mais evoluído que o xHarbour, ficou no tempo foi abandonado. A única vantagem do xHarbour é o acesso SQL de forma nativa. Já o Harbour precisa de biblioteca para atender a essa rdd.
Apenas uma correção. Não está abandonado, a ultima atualização no SVN foi dia 21/04/2012, o Harbour tem mais recursos, mas isso não deixa o xHarbour como um compilador que não pode ser usado, eu uso ele e com muita estabilidade e me atende hoje.
Ultima atualização do xHarbour:
2012-04-21 16:43 UTC+0100 Patrick Mast <
patrick.mast@xharbour.com>
* source/tip/encoding/uuencode.c
* source/tip/encoding/base64.c
! Fixed for MT compilation
Problemas com CLIPPER no i5
Enviado: 11 Mai 2012 20:34
por Pablo César
Então tá certo, retiro o de abandonado...
Outro detalhe entre as diferenças entre Harbour e xHarbour é que o projeto do Harbour é mais restrito a favorecer a compatibilidade com Clipper (mais conservador que o xHarbour) e ainda possui também, compatibilidade de uso com xHarbour através do xhb e hbcompat.ch
Essa questão das diferenças Harbour e xHarbour é uma "briga" antiga...
Quem achava que o xHarbour era o Harbour melhorado, está enganado. Acontece que o projeto original era o Harbour, que nasceu multiplataforma, porém estava demorando para ficar estável, aí então um dos colaboradores resolveu criar outro projeto: o xHarbour, portando assim inicialmente, apenas para plataforma Windows e conseguiu torna-lo estável mais rapidamente. Os projetos Harbour e xHarbour continuam até hoje e apresentam-se como opções estáveis.
Problemas com CLIPPER no i5
Enviado: 12 Mai 2012 08:42
por Clipper
Prezado Zeca
Tenho vários sistemas rodando em computadores com processasor i5 e i3 e todos funcionam perfeitamente, nunca observei nenhum tipo de anormalidade.
Até logo.
Marcelo
Problemas com CLIPPER no i5
Enviado: 12 Mai 2012 11:22
por Pablo César
Oi Marcelo, então você não teve problemas com i5 ? Faltou mencionar:
rdd: NTX, CDX ou NSX
Clipper ou Harbour
Versão do Windows
Rede: com cabeamento / wireless
Problemas com CLIPPER no i5
Enviado: 14 Mai 2012 15:50
por Clipper
Complementando...
Clipper 5.2e
CDX
Windows 7 / XP / 2003 Server
Rede cabeada
Até logo.
Marcelo
Problemas com CLIPPER no i5
Enviado: 14 Mai 2012 19:22
por sygecom
Olá Zeca,
Como disse nosso amigo Marcelo, eu também tenho i5 rodando com clipper, eu chutaria dizer que pode ser sistema operacional de 64bits. Outra sugestão é compilar seu aplicativo usando Blinker.
Problemas com CLIPPER no i5
Enviado: 31 Mai 2012 09:39
por Zeca Roque
Olá a todos!!!
O problema foi resolvido e porisso vou postar aqui. O que aconteceu foi que durante o processo de transferencia dos programas para o computador novo, acabei copiando um arquivo (ROMANEIO.DBF) para uma diretorio que não deveria. Ai durante a indexação e pesquisa ele "usava" dos dois arquivos porém com indice de outro. Vou explicar melhor: Eu uso um arquivo CONFIG.DBF que consta todos os paths dos programas que uso. Este arquivo fica dentro do windows. Por exemplo: o path \\servidor\maxima\trc é sistemas de transportes. o path \\servidor\maxima\coleta e para coleta; o path \\servidor\maxima\faturamento é para o faturamento.Só uso alguns arquivos de são comuns a todos eles; por exemplo o arquivo de CLIENTES e outros. Porisso quando copiei o arquivo dentro do path de coleta e de transportes, pra que usavam o sistema no servidor não tinha problema nenhum, mas para quem "puxava" o sistema de outros computadores dava os problemas que citei abaixo.
grato a todos
ps o nsx e clipper continuam sendo confiaveis, porém pretendo mudar para outro compilador
